Anglo Music Press announce that Music of the Spheres, used by YBS at the Europeans, is now in print and available for all those who have asked to 'have a go' at it!
"The easiest way to describe the piece is that it is perhaps the nearest composition for brass band that sounds like blockbuster film music – it is the soundtrack of a sci-fi film from Ridley Scott or Steven Spielberg; music that someone like John Williams or Danny Elfman would write – all fantastically atmospheric, brilliantly scored with colours, textures, effects and timbres mixed with flowing musical lines that capture the essence of the subject matter to a tee. The concept from the composer is captured completely; the end result is a piece that takes the brass band to a different plane of achievement, both technically and musically." 4BarsRest
